Job responsibilities:

  • Leading the designing and implementing of automated security tools throughout the product pipeline.
  • Partnering with product team to drive shift-left security strategy preventing vulnerabilities in products early in development phase in the SDLC.
  • Perform threat modeling and risk assessments to identify potential vulnerabilities and develop mitigation strategies.
  • Conduct continuous application security testing, guide security champions and dev team and coordinate remediation efforts.
  • Responsible for analyzing security of applications and services, identifying risks and compliance gaps, continuously seeking to improve compliance with established standards.
  • High level understanding of application and network zero-trust journey.
  • Advancing a culture of security by creating and sharing the vision through presentations, effective influence, and leveraging management support as needed.

Required qualifications, capabilities, and skills:

  • 9 to 10 years of relevant experience in Application and cloud security with secure SDLC working with distributed enterprise applications.
  • In-depth knowledge of security controls and testing techniques for each phase of the SDLC, including planning, design, development, testing, and deployment.
  • Establishing vulnerability triage meetings with development teams to guide remediation of SAST, SCA, DAST, IAST vulnerabilities.
  • Extensive knowledge of threat modeling methodologies and experience conducting threat modeling exercises for applications.
  • Knowledge of core application security principles, common security vulnerability classes, their root causes and mitigations.
  • Proven knowledge of designing and implementing AWS cloud security controls, and services.
  • Build security metrics to track the effectiveness of our security excellence programs.
